Derby Road station offers a modest array of facilities to assist your journey. While you won't find a ticket office here, fear not — several modern ticket machines stand ready for you to purchase or collect your tickets effortlessly. These machines are fully accessible, ensuring every traveler can use them without hassle. Keeping customer service in mind, there are information points and help points throughout the station, making it straightforward to access any help you might need. However, you'll find the station devoid of refreshment facilities, shops, or cash machines, so consider grabbing a coffee or withdrawing cash beforehand.
Travelers can rest easy knowing that Derby Road is fairly accommodating for those with mobility needs. The station provides step-free access to its platforms, allowing for an easy transition from the roadside to the waiting areas. However, be prepared for a short stroll if you need to transfer between platforms. While accessible ticket machines and an induction loop make purchasing a breeze, note that the station lacks ramps for train access, accessible toilets, and waiting rooms.
When it comes to onward travel from Derby Road Station, options abound. While there are no taxis specifically dedicated to the station, rail replacement bus services operate during disruptions. These buses pick up passengers just outside of the station, making transfers simple and efficient. For those looking to continue their journey by bus or have other onward travel options, it’s worthwhile checking local schedules or arranging transport in advance due to limited on-site transport services.

West Hampstead station boasts impressive facilities designed for convenience and accessibility. There's a ticket office open at varying times throughout the week, complemented by accessible ticket machines. All tickets bought online can be collected from these machines, ensuring a smooth and efficient experience. The station is equipped with step-free access across all areas, accessible ticket machines, and ramps for train access, ensuring ease of use for passengers with mobility challenges.
Though there aren't any waiting rooms or first-class lounges, passengers can enjoy a heated waiting room on the Westbound platform. CCTV is in operation for safety and security. For customer service needs, help points and departure screens keep passengers informed. It's worth noting that while the station lacks toilets and baby changing facilities, the proximity to high street shops can fill in these gaps.
With excellent transport links, your travel experience at West Hampstead is seamless. Whether you're heading to Gatwick or Luton Airport, West Hampstead Thameslink station provides direct services. Plus, the nearby underground station on the Jubilee line, merely a minute's walk away, offers swift travel to various destinations.
Bus services also enhance connectivity—catch eastbound services to Camden Road at Bus stop C in Broadhurst Gardens or westbound to Richmond at Bus stop A in West End Lane. Planning your journey with printable information for onward travel is merely a click away.
